Sewa Dhaam
Hindu center Sewa Dhaam aims to proclaim, preach and transmit Hindu Dharma (Hindu culture and religion), to promote and promote the welfare and social, cultural and religious interests of the Hindu community. The center is an instrument for many Hindus who get a lot of peace in their lives through sacrifices and meditation. It’s a light in the darkness. It is not only a place to pray, sacrifice or meditate, but also to meet other Hindus in the Netherlands. Sewa means care and dhaam means place. So Sewa Dhaam is a place where one can take care of Bhagvan (God), whereupon Bhagvan will take care of the Hindus again. It is not only a Hindu temple, but also a cultural, religious and social center due to the many activities that are held there on a weekly or monthly basis. That is why the Hindu center is called Sewa Dhaam.
Establishment of Sewa Dhaam
Hindu Center Sewa Dhaam was founded by the Sarwa Bhum Sanatan Dharm Foundation (USF) and Widwat Parishad Netherlands (WPN) on the initiative of Pandit Shri Surindre Tewarie in 1995. The aim of the center is to bring people together to promote Hinduism and the experience Hindu culture. The organization of the temple participates in a multicultural working group. This ensures that associations of other faiths can work together and the temple is accessible to everyone, regardless of race or color.
Founder
Shri Brahmrishi Surindre Tewarie comes from a highly respected Brahmin Karmkaand family. True to tradition, he developed into a very renowned Pandit in Europe within the teachings of the Sanatan Dharm. For his great efforts, Panditji was honored in Delhi in 1994 with the title of “Brahma Rishi”. Panditji has been contributing to many sacred gatherings in India, including Kumbh Mela, conferences and symposia. Panditji is one of the outstanding students of Swami Dindayal Maharaj from Hardwar, India. Apart from Karamkaand and Upaaskaand, lecturing the holy scriptures and spreading Eastern astrology (mantra, jantra and tantra) is the most devotional message of Panditji. Panditji is also the chairman of Rashtriya Shri Sanatan Dharm Pandit Maha Sabha in the Netherlands.
Visit to Sewa Dhaam
Everyone is welcome in Hindu center Sewa Dhaam to learn more about the Hindu Dharm and the confession of Hinduism in the Netherlands. In Sewa Dhaam, you are expected to also provide opportunities for others to learn more and actively contribute to the activities. It is customary to take off your coat and shoes in the hall out of respect and sit down on the floor or on a bench. You will have the opportunity to offer phool, paan and persad, with the guidance of the pandit. You can enjoy the religious songs in the name of Bhagvan and you can listen to the lecture by the Vyaas in Hindi. Afterwards, a short summary in Dutch will be held on request.

The foundation aims to proclaim, preach and transfer Hindu culture and religion and is an umbrella organization of the Sanatan Dharm movements within Hinduism in the Netherlands. About 30 organizations are members of this foundation.
